9 Gold Coast comedy nights to LOL at

Because laughter is the best medicine.

Comedy is a sort of defence against the universe. A way for us to escape our everyday and remember, after all, none of us get out of here alive. Plus, is there any better midweek excuse to get out of the house and enjoy great company than a comedy night in one of our many great venues around the Coast?

The Gold Coast has a simmering comedy scene, and if you’ve never been the type to indulge, we think it’s about time you did so! And for those of you who already like to get amongst it and laugh regularly, this will be a brilliant guide on where you can ROFL next.

Fat Freddy’s
Broadbeach’s hotbed of delicious Americana-style eats and guaranteed good times wants you to swing in on Thursday and laugh yourself happy. And why wouldn’t you when you can score a full rack of bbq pork ribs and fries for only $24? Comedy entry is $20 for members (sign up for free at the door), and with this, you’ll be gifted a drink of either Young Henry’s beer or a house wine of your choice. You’re laughing!
Where: 50 Surf Parade, Broadbeach

Precinct Brewing
If brilliantly fresh-made beer in a brewery within the artsy precinct of Miami wasn’t already a drawcard in itself, then an evening of laughs will only sweeten the deal further. Things kick off every Monday from 7pm with tickets costing $10 per person for your seats to happiness.
Where: 17 Christine Avenue, Miami

Fat Freddy’s brings boozy shakes and epic eats to Broadbeach

New beach bar and diner opens to rave reviews.

If there is a threesome more made for each other in the world than spicy chicken wings, hot dogs and boozy milkshakes, we have not heard of it. Nor do we want to, thank you very much.

So, it is with great pleasure and very enthusiastic typing fingers, that we bring you news of the opening of Fat Freddy’s Beach Bar & Diner, Broady’s new venue we have been (im)patiently waiting for quite some time now.

As they say though, good things come to those who wait and wait we did, so now good things we have.

And yes, you guessed it, those good things come in the form of spicy chicken wings, loaded hot dogs and boozy milkshakes, all of which are extremely delicious and will be discussed in further detail in a few paragraphs.

Fat Freddy's (Image: © 2019 Inside Gold Coast)

Fat Freddy’s, underneath Avani on Surf Pde, is an impressive new space drawing on the classic US diner experience and breathing fresh, new life into Broady’s eating scene.

As you enter the space you’ll come face to face with some of the most controversial celebrities of our time including Charlie Sheen and Britney Spears (love you) to name a few. There’s bar and luxe, leather booth-style seating and an outdoor deck perfect for balmy Sunday arvo sessions.

Behind the absolutely stacked bar there are nine screens so you can catch all of the sport your competitive little Aussie heart desires.

Let’s get back to the food though because there is a lot of goodness to discuss. Executive Chef Braden White has worked some absolute magic on the American diner classics you know but have definitely never loved as much as you’ll love these.

The Crumbed Jalapeno Poppers are a taste sensation, as are the Breaded Bacon Bits (no words can explain but the flavours are American maple syrup and candied chilli – amazing).

Mac and Cheese Croquettes are made with four cheeses, truffle mayo and Parmesan and all of the good things in the world.

Bigger dishes come in the form of the New York Street Dog, a Po Boy complete with a poached Moreton Bay Bug and an array of exceptional burgers. There are also BBQ Pork Ribs, Flame Grilled Southern Chicken and Loaded Tater Tots and it’s probably the best US-style menu we’ve ever sampled (including in the US).

So eat all the things, then wash them down with a boozy milkshake or two why don’t you.

We were quite partial to the Pablo Escabar which is an Espresso Martini slash thickshake with ice cream foam and shaved chocolate and so, so yummy.

There’s also a Miami Vice Splice-Cream with Midori, lime, ice cream, pineapple and coconut foam. Perfect for a balmy afternoon treat.

Spiked Sodas are on the menu too and you probably shouldn’t go past the Monica Lewinski with Wyborowa Vodka, Fay Freddy’s Passiona, lemon and unicorn hair. Trust us.

Not to mention there’s an impressive selection of cocktails, tap and bottled beers and of course, an extensive selection of American bourbon and whiskeys.

On top of all that, Fat Freddy’s is home to a luxury gaming lounge complete with private parking and venue entry.

Fat Freddy's (Image: © 2019 Inside Gold Coast)
Fat Freddy's (Image: © 2019 Inside Gold Coast)

How fun is Freddy. Get in there Gold Coasters, it’s going to be a very good time.

LOCATION: 2663 Gold Coast Highway, Broadbeach (entry via Surf Pde)
HOURS: 11.30am until midnight daily
